下仔课:keyouit.xyz/367/
React 配置化+Serverless 开发个人博客:未来发展的展望
在现代 web 开发中,React 已经成为了构建用户界面的主流选择,而 Serverless 架构则带来了更为灵活、低成本的后端解决方案。结合这两者,我们可以构建出高效且易于维护的个人博客系统。随着技术的进步和开发模式的演变,React 配置化和 Serverless 架构在个人博客开发中的应用将呈现出更加深远的未来发展潜力。
1. React 配置化的未来
React 配置化不仅是提升开发效率的工具,更是在开发过程中实现灵活性和可扩展性的关键所在。未来,React 配置化将逐渐成为更加标准化的开发方式。开发者可以通过配置文件灵活地控制项目结构、组件加载、路由管理等,不仅能提高开发效率,还能帮助团队更好地进行协作和版本控制。
1.组件化与可复用性:未来,React 的组件化模式将进一步深化,开发者可以通过配置化的方式将页面或功能模块拆分成独立、可复用的组件,从而使代码更加简洁和可维护。
2.自动化与动态配置:未来的 React 开发工具可能会更加注重自动化,允许开发者通过配置文件或图形化界面自动生成或修改组件配置。这不仅能节省时间,还能减少人为错误。
3.与框架和工具的无缝集成:随着 React 配置化的发展,它将能与更多前端工具和框架无缝集成,例如 Next.js、Gatsby 等。这意味着开发者能够更方便地选择合适的工具链,提升项目开发效率。
2. Serverless 架构的未来发展
Serverless 架构的核心优势在于其高度的可扩展性、低成本以及简化的运维工作。在个人博客开发中,Serverless 可以帮助开发者免去管理传统服务器的负担,专注于应用功能的实现。未来,Serverless 将在以下几个方面得到进一步发展:
4.更好的无状态管理:Serverless 架构将进一步优化无状态应用的管理,使得开发者可以更灵活地处理请求和数据存储,减少开发过程中对状态管理的复杂性要求。
5.更高的集成性和跨平台支持:随着云服务提供商的不断发展,Serverless 将能够更加高效地集成更多的第三方服务和 API,支持跨平台的应用开发。例如,React 应用与各种 API 服务的对接将变得更加轻松,使得博客系统可以快速实现评论、搜索、图像处理等功能。
6.精细化的资源管理:未来,Serverless 架构将在资源管理上更加智能化。例如,通过自动弹性伸缩和负载均衡,开发者将可以更精确地控制资源的消耗,优化成本和性能。
3. 前后端无缝协作的提升
React 配置化和 Serverless 架构的结合,为前后端开发带来了巨大的灵活性和协作空间。在传统的前后端分离模式中,开发者往往需要分别处理前端和后端的业务逻辑,而在 React 配置化和 Serverless 架构下,前后端的协作将变得更加无缝。
7.前端与后端的分离与集成:通过 React 配置化,前端开发者可以更加专注于页面和交互设计,而 Serverless 则能够提供快速的 API 接口,满足博客系统的动态需求。两者的结合使得前后端开发人员能够更清晰地分工,同时又能快速集成。
8.自动化测试与部署:React 配置化带来了更清晰的组件化结构,而 Serverless 架构的高效部署能力让开发者能够更加方便地进行自动化测试和持续集成。在未来,React + Serverless 的开发模式可能会进一步简化自动化流程,提高开发的效率和可靠性。
4. 个性化和智能化功能的加持
随着人工智能和大数据技术的发展,未来的个人博客将不再仅仅是一个静态的文章展示平台。借助 React 和 Serverless 架构的结合,开发者可以轻松构建个性化推荐系统、智能搜索功能以及用户行为分析模块。
9.智能推荐和内容定制:借助云服务提供的计算能力,个人博客可以实现基于用户兴趣的内容推荐。例如,博客可以通过分析读者的行为和偏好,智能推送相关的文章,提升用户体验。
10.语音助手与自然语言处理:未来,语音助手和自然语言处理技术可能会成为个人博客的标配,用户可以通过语音命令来查找文章或提问,进一步增强交互性。
5. 数据隐私与安全性的保障
随着个人博客日益成为信息和数据交换的平台,数据隐私和安全性将成为开发者面临的重要问题。React 和 Serverless 提供的架构模式能够在很大程度上提升数据保护能力。
11.云端数据存储和加密:未来,Serverless 架构将更加注重数据的安全性,提供更强的加密技术和访问控制机制,确保博客用户的个人信息得到妥善保护。
12.隐私保护合规性:随着数据隐私法规的不断严格,个人博客的开发者将面临更多合规性的挑战。Serverless 服务提供商会根据最新的法规要求,不断优化安全性和隐私保护机制,帮助开发者应对这些挑战。
结语
React 配置化和 Serverless 架构为个人博客开发带来了前所未有的便捷和灵活性。随着技术的不断演进,未来这一模式将更加智能化、自动化,并提供更加精细化的资源管理和用户体验。无论是在前端的组件化开发,还是后端的无缝服务集成,React 和 Serverless 都将成为博客开发的强大推动力,帮助开发者构建更加高效、智能和安全的博客系统。
本站不存储任何实质资源,该帖为网盘用户发布的网盘链接介绍帖,本文内所有链接指向的云盘网盘资源,其版权归版权方所有!其实际管理权为帖子发布者所有,本站无法操作相关资源。如您认为本站任何介绍帖侵犯了您的合法版权,请发送邮件
[email protected] 进行投诉,我们将在确认本文链接指向的资源存在侵权后,立即删除相关介绍帖子!
暂无评论